Description

Explore how cultural anchors and creative industries can build pride, cohesion, and engagement in small cities. This webinar highlights the role of creative intermediaries in connecting communities with local leaders to tackle key challenges.

Led by an expert in creative industries and cultural entrepreneurship, the session will showcase how creativity drives sustainable development and fosters diversity in communities.

Ieva Zemīte: Expert in Creative Industries and Cultural Entrepreneurship

Ieva Zemīte specializes in the intersection of culture and economics, focusing on how creative industries drive sustainable development in small cities and beyond. She has led research and projects that demonstrate the role of creativity in boosting local economies and fostering innovation.

As co-owner of Glass Point, a glass art studio, Ieva applies her expertise to support creative talent and entrepreneurship, bridging theory and practice.
